Uncovering My Son's Legacy Located 55 kilometres in the misty mountains outside of Hoi An lies My Son. Pronounced “mee-sun”, these ruins in Central Vietnam date back to the 4th century. They were inhabited for hundreds of years by the Cham people, known for maritime skills and commanding local trade routes. The site stands as a reminder of the historically-rich Vietnamese landscape, bearing scars from modern warfare in the form of grassy craters created by bombs used to drive out the Viet Cong who hid among the ruins. This lush site is a worthwhile visit for its enlightening and somber history and natural wonders. And we reckon that;s definitely Worth1000Words. Image: Karin Avila…

So why are we seeing lless cruise ships in Port Phillip Bay and at Station Pier in Port Melbourne, a great location for access to the city by public transport. The truth is that Donald Trump is not the opnly government leader who uses the tariff to generage revenue, In December 2023 the Victorian state Government levied with little notice a 15% tariff on cruise ships in a move they said was to help improve the facilities at Melbourne’s heritage cruise terminal, Station Pier.. Graeme Kemlo reports. ImageL Cunard's Queens…
